Transaction 62a1ba7168afe486dcf416f9906a42ec763c7efd80b92eeab2e81773391989d5

2 Input
2 Outputs
  • 62a1ba7168afe486dcf416f9906a42ec763c7efd80b92eeab2e81773391989d5:0
  • value  127417
    address  1Hd3Z5hfEjeeni92WDqMQxqUL5pkhwg4Qr
  • 62a1ba7168afe486dcf416f9906a42ec763c7efd80b92eeab2e81773391989d5:1
  • value  1158781
    address  3FJwYNxbr7QdvnQBC778TVyDERT1aVPnLz